DAR January Meeting Talks WW II Published: January 18, 2012 The Point of Fork Chapter of the Daughters of the American Revolution met at the historic Fluvanna County Courthouse for its January meeting. Bruce “A.J.” Stouffer, a member of the Peter Jefferson Chapter of the Children of the American Revolution, presented a program on “An American Perspective of World War II.” He talked about Pearl Harbor, Iwo Jima and Hiroshima. Eric Lee, a foreign exchange student from Korea who is staying with the Stouffer family, added comments about the Asian perspective of the defeat of the Japanese by the United States and its effect on Korea.
